Wood cabinet refinishing services involve restoring the appearance of existing cabinets without the need for complete replacement. This process typically includes cleaning, sanding, repairing any surface damage, and applying a fresh coat of stain or paint. The goal is to give cabinets a renewed, updated look that can significantly enhance the overall style of a kitchen, bathroom, or other living space. Professional refinishing can be a practical alternative to costly replacements, providing a way to refresh the look of cabinets while maintaining their original structure and design.
This service helps address common problems such as worn-out finishes, scratches, discoloration, and surface stains that can accumulate over years of use. Cabinets that have lost their luster or show signs of damage can benefit from refinishing, which can hide imperfections and restore a smooth, attractive surface. Refinishing also offers an opportunity to change the color or finish style, allowing homeowners to update their decor without the expense of new cabinetry. It’s a solution that can breathe new life into tired-looking cabinets and improve the overall aesthetic of a home.

The overview below groups typical Wood Cabinet Refinishing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Dayton,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or refinishing projects, such as touch-ups or small cabinet sections, range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and condition of the cabinets.
Moderate Projects - Medium-sized refinishing jobs, including entire cabinets in a standard kitchen, usually cost between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ger, more detailed projects may push beyond this range but are less common.
Large or Complex Jobs - Extensive refinishing involving custom finishes or intricate designs can reach $3,500 to $5,000 or more. These projects are typically less frequent and involve higher levels of detail or prep work.
Full Replacement - Replacing cabinets entirely instead of refinishing generally starts at $5,000 and can go significantly higher for high-end materials. Many local contractors focus on refinishing, which offers a more cost-effective alternative for most projects.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in wood cabinet refinishing? Wood cabinet refinishing typically includes cleaning, sanding, repairing any damage, and applying a new finish or paint to restore appearance and protect the wood surface.
Can refinishing change the color or style of my cabinets? Yes, refinishing allows for color changes, stain updates, or a new paint finish to match preferred decor styles or personal preferences.
Are there different types of finishes used in cabinet refinishing? Common finishes include paint, stain, lacquer, or polyurethane, each offering different looks and levels of durability depending on the desired outcome.
